Summary:
The Health Unit Coordinator (HUC) provides support for the physicians and team members within the rehabilitation hospital, focusing on efforts that improve flow of accurate information, promoting efficiency, and doing multiple activities to provide outstanding care to the patients that we serve.


Essential Job Responsibilities:

  • With key responsibilities for smooth, accurate, and timely patient flow, the HUC will accept calls and record patient information from patient placement regarding admissions and transfers, and enter pending and actual discharges, deaths, &/or transfers immediately into the EPIC system.

  • Assists to accurately transcribe Physicians' Orders as per unit policy, completing all order entry procedures, forms, requisitions, and communications necessary to implement orders.
  • Monitor &/or enter charges including sitters, isolation, and others as assigned.
  • Initiates, assembles, and maintains the paper aspects of the patient chart, admission folders for patients, and thank you cards. Monitors location of chart at all times.
  • Participates in patient care and unit activities to achieve compliance with all regulatory, patient safety, infection control and safety requirements.
  • Prepares and transfers paper chart to HIM upon discharge or expiration of the patient.
  • Answers patient call lights in a timely fashion and informs appropriate caregiver of the need.
  • Assists with overall unit appearance including cleaning desk area, microwaves and refrigerators, monitoring and assisting with dirty utility room cleaning. Check & replace sharps containers, and isolation carts.
  • Daily regulatory checks including refrigerator temperature checks, daily weights, restraint required documentation.
  • Assists in Death/Restraint Reports with information going to Nurse Manager and Clinical Nurse Outcomes Specialist.
  • Maintains appropriate levels of office supplies and patient education materials, ordering & stocking as needed.
  • Establishes and maintains effective working relationships with all health care team members, patients, and families.
  • Daily monitoring of Intake: BMs to report to nurse
  • Daily lab check to ensure all ordered labs are completed
  • Daily input into food acceptance flowsheet for all meals
